Wetness web content tells us how much water exists. Water task tells us exactly how readily available that water is for chain reactions and microbial growth. 2 kudzu lots can reveal the exact same overall dampness percent but act in a different way since starch, fiber, bit structure, temperature level, and soluble compounds bind water in a different way.
The FDA meaning of water activity reveals it as:
aw = p/ p0
Right here, p is the vapor stress of water over the product, and p0 is the vapor stress above pure water at the very same temperature. Water activity can additionally be associated with stability relative humidity:
aw = ERH/ 100
An ERH of 60%, for example, represents an aw of roughly 0.60 under balance conditions.
That is why I think about a moisture-only certificate incomplete for export great deals.
The adhering to values are engineering starting factors, not universal pharmacopoeial limits. Each customer has to validate them versus the desired market, packaging system, microbial requirements, transportation path, and relevant legislation.
| Control point | Suggested beginning spec | Examination or confirmation | Why it matters |
|---|---|---|---|
| Organic identification | Pueraria lobata; Ge Gen; confirmed recommendation | Macroscopy plus verified TLC, HPLC, DNA, or agreed identity technique | Protects against replacement and mixed-species lots |
| Total dampness | Approximately 9%– 12% w/w, purchaser confirmed | Loss on drying or validated moisture technique | Controls weight, texture, storage habits, and drying out expense |
| Water task | Target at or below 0.60 at 25 ° C for a purposely low-moisture approach | Adjusted aw meter | Shows water accessibility a lot more directly than total wetness |
| Wetness harmony | No hidden wet tail; define maximum variant throughout tasting factors | Separate top, facility, base, and large-block tests | Identifies uneven drying out that a composite result can conceal |
| Starch material | Buyer-approved dry-basis minimum established from pilot great deals | Validated quantitative starch assay | Transforms “starchy” right into a quantifiable procurement term |
| Balanced block size | Nominal 12– 18 mm starting variety | Filter or image-analysis distribution | Equilibriums drying, extraction, managing, and aesthetic identity |
| In-range cut yield | At least 80% within the gotten dimensional variety | Mass-based screen evaluation | Quits small size from hiding a blended lot |
| Penalties | Usual starting target of no greater than 5% listed below the concurred penalty display | Sieve test by mass | Minimizes dust, loss, fast over-extraction, and filtration tons |
| Oversize pieces | Contract maximum, frequently 5% or less | Largest-dimension measurement | Controls damp centers and extraction inconsistency |
| Packaging obstacle | Confirmed versus path and shelf life | WVTR information, seal examination, lining inspection | Avoids dampness restore after release |
| Retention example | Sealed example from every production lot | Lot-coded storage record | Allows examination after arrival or issue |
Do not duplicate these numbers blindly. Verify them.
However do compose numbers.
Envision ten examples. 9 test at 9.5% wetness. One large facility piece tests at 18%.
The standard may still look tolerable after grinding and compositing. The shipment is not bearable.
Extra-large kudzu blocks regularly dry from the outdoors inward. A completely dry shell can slow later moisture motion, while the core continues to be soft. The outdoors passes a fast examination. The facility does not.
I would certainly call for tasting from:
And I would certainly divide picked huge blocks prior to launch. It is crude. It functions.

Reducing size is usually talked about as if it were decoration. It is process engineering.
Smaller items expose more surface. They usually completely dry faster and permit water or solvent to permeate more quickly. Yet they additionally develop much more broken edges, fines, starch dirt, oxidation exposure, packaging thickness adjustments, and screening loss.
Bigger pieces present the origin framework much more clearly. Yet they dry gradually, conceal damp facilities, and can create unequal extraction unless the downstream procedure makes use of long saturating or extended preparation.
So what is the most effective cutting dimension for kudzu origin blocks?
There is no single answer. There is a finest dimension for a defined use.
| Meant usage | Practical beginning dimension | Key benefit | Key threat |
|---|---|---|---|
| Quick aqueous removal | 8– 12 mm | Faster wetting and shorter diffusion distance | A lot more fines, dust, and filtering lots |
| General product or well balanced B2B supply | 12– 18 mm | Good concession between identity, drying, and extraction | Calls for disciplined testing |
| Noticeable retail or premium agricultural discussion | 18– 25 mm | Strong visual identity and lower evident dirt | Slower drying out and higher wet-core risk |
| Milling feedstock | Larger, dryer-stable pieces under a different milling spec | Less unneeded pre-processing | Mill lots and fragment uniformity need to be validated |
| Custom OEM extraction | Defined by extractor geometry and procedure time | Can be matched to storage tanks, baskets, and frustration | Common provider cuts may underperform |
For lots of general-purpose purchasers, I would start pilot job around 12– 18 mm, then adjust after determining drying time, removal solids, filterability, fines, and visual acceptance.
Yet small dimension is not nearly enough.
An agreement claiming “15 mm blocks” can still consist of 7 mm chips, 15 mm blocks, 30 mm chunks, and dust. Specify the distribution: for example, a minimal portion inside the approved range, plus different restrictions for penalties and big items.
Kudzu blocks are irregular. A piece determining 15 mm across may be 35 mm long and 8 mm thick. That form dries out in different ways from a near-cube.

Really completely dry origins crack. Over-wet roots smear, press, and deform.
The cpu requires a controlled cutting window in which the origin is firm sufficient to create tidy faces but not so brittle that it creates too much penalties. That window should be defined through conditioning time, surface area wetness, core appearance, and cutting-equipment settings.
Knife condition matters also. A worn blade crushes rather than cuts. Crushed tissue throws off starch-rich dust, creates rough surface areas, and raises small fragments throughout sharing.

Kudzu origin block wetness ought to be defined as a verified release array that sets complete moisture with water task, since percent wetness alone can disappoint just how much water is offered for microbial growth, movement, caking, odor adjustment, or mold throughout storage and sea transit.
A business beginning range of about 9%– 12% total dampness might be convenient for some dried-block applications, while an aw target at or below 0.60 supports an intentionally low-moisture method. These numbers should be validated versus the product, test method, product packaging, location policies, and shelf-life study.
The very best cutting dimension for kudzu root blocks is the dimension matched to the buyer’s extraction time, aesthetic standard, and devices, with 12– 18 mm usually working as a sensible starting variety for balanced handling, drying uniformity, convenient penalties, and predictable water penetration.
Faster extraction may warrant 8– 12 mm items, while a noticeable retail format might utilize 18– 25 mm blocks. The agreement must define size, width, thickness, in-range percent, penalties, and big limitations instead of calling one nominal measurement.
Kudzu starch is preserved by controlling cultivar and harvest segregation, minimizing extended washing, preventing unnecessary soaking or blanching, reducing prior to the root dries out unevenly, and making use of a verified drying out curve that eliminates water without partially gelatinizing or scorching the starch-rich tissue.
The purchaser ought to test starch on a dry basis and contrast production whole lots versus an authorized pilot. Dryer-air temperature level alone is not enough; product-core temperature level, humidity, tons depth, time, color, and ended up starch habits have to likewise be checked.
A defensible vendor spec is an authorized purchase record that specifies organic identity, test approach, starch reporting basis, dampness and water-activity restrictions, block-size distribution, fines, foreign matter, microbiology, contaminants, packaging, sampling strategy, retention examples, and the solution for an out-of-specification lot.
It should additionally mention the desired usage, beginning, lot-coding policies, called for COA fields, pre-shipment sample procedure, arrival-testing legal rights, re-test research laboratory, case window, and duty for substitute, freight, sorting, or disposal.
Huge kudzu blocks are not automatically better; they offer stronger aesthetic organic identification and might produce fewer penalties, however they additionally dry out extra gradually, conceal damp centers more quickly, and call for longer soaking or extraction than smaller sized, more consistently reduce pieces.
Buyers must choose dimension according to the procedure rather than appearance. An aesthetically outstanding 30 mm block can be a bad choice for a short extraction cycle, while an 8 mm piece might be unsuitable for a costs visible-herb pack.
